History and Culture in Alexandria
Old Town Alexandria is the touchstone of the city. Residents can tour Contrabands and Freedmen Cemetery, Gadsby's Tavern and the Stabler-Leadbeater Apothecary Shop. Robert E. Lee's childhood home is open to visitors, and Market Square is an outdoor commerce area that has been in continuous operation since 1753. Other landmarks include the Little Theatre of Alexandria, the George Washington Masonic National Memorial and the Torpedo Factory Art Center. Transportation in Alexandria
Because the city has always been so intimately intertwined with Washington, D.C., there are a number of excellent public transportation options. Alexandria Union Station is served by Amtrak, and the Washington Metro has stations at Eisenhower Avenue, Braddock Road and Van Dorn Street. The DASH bus system is also an option. Neighborhoods and Apartments in Alexandria, VA
Rosemont, Arlandria and the West End are neighborhoods with unique characteristics. While Rosemont has close ties to the historic district, Arlandia offers a number of wonderfully diverse restaurants, boutiques and bookstores. The West End features a bevy of garden-style apartments with open landscapes.
